Navigating Fabric Textures and Limitations

Here is where practical experience matters most. While the Certified Chicken T-Shirt PNG SVG looks crisp on a screen, fabric tells a different story. If you attempt to stitch this directly onto thin, stretchy fabric like a lightweight tri-blend tee, you risk puckering unless your digitizing skills are top-tier. The stitch density needs to be managed carefully. Too many stitches in the small details of the chicken's comb or wattle could cause the fabric to gather.

I would also advise caution with textured fabrics like terry cloth towels or fuzzy fleece blankets. The fine lines in the original graphic might disappear into the pile of the fabric. In these cases, using a contrasting backing or opting for an appliqué method with a tight satin border is essential to maintain definition. Furthermore, if you are working with dark fabric, remember that the original SVG might be black or single-color. You will need to manually adjust your thread colors in your software to ensure the design pops, rather than blending into the background.
